How do you make maple syrup out of maple sugar?
You can make maple syrup from maple sugar by adding water to the maple sugar. The blend rate for the usual density of maple syrup is to add 7 tablespoons or 3.7 ounces of water to one packed cup of maple sugar and the result will be one cup of maple syrup.
How do you make maple syrup?
To make maple syrup, the excess water is boiled from the sap. It takes 40 parts maple sap to make 1 part maple syrup (10 gallons sap to make 1 quart syrup). Because of the large quantity of steam generated by boiling sap, it is not recommended to boil indoors.

Does a sugar maple produce maple syrup?
Sugar Maples. When producing pure maple syrup, the best sap comes from sugar maples. Out of all the maple trees, sugar maples are one of the two trees that yield the most sap, and compared to other maples, its sap has the highest sugar content and is often clearer than other maple saps. For this reason, sugar maples are the most popular trees to tap for maple syrup.
Is maple syrup that different from pancake syrup?
The biggest difference between pure maple syrup and pancake syrup is the list of ingredients. Pure maple syrup is simply maple tree sap that’s been boiled down to a thicker consistency. That’s it. Just one ingredient. Pancake syrup, on the other hand, is made with corn syrup and artificial maple extract .
